The Magic Ingredients
While tabouli can be adapted to your taste, there are a few core ingredients that make it truly special.
• Parsley: The undisputed star of the show. Fresh, curly parsley is the foundation of tabouli's vibrant green color and herbaceous flavor.
• Bulgur wheat: This pre-cooked cracked wheat adds a delightful chewiness to the salad. It absorbs the flavors of the other ingredients beautifully.
• Tomatoes: Juicy, ripe tomatoes provide a burst of sweetness and acidity.
• Onion: Whether you prefer red onion or green onion, it adds a sharp, pungent note.
• Mint: A small amount of fresh mint elevates the dish with its cooling, refreshing flavor.
• Lemon juice: The bright acidity of lemon juice is essential for balancing the flavors and giving tabouli its signature tang.
• Olive oil: A good quality extra virgin olive oil adds richness and depth of flavor.
How to Make Tabouli
Making tabouli is surprisingly simple. The key is to chop everything as finely as possible to create a harmonious blend of flavors and textures.
1. Prep your ingredients: Wash and dry all your produce thoroughly.
2. Chop, chop, chop: Finely chop the parsley, tomatoes, onion, and mint.
3. Cook the bulgur: Follow the package instructions for cooking the bulgur. Rinse it with cold water to remove any excess starch.
4. Combine: In a large bowl, combine the chopped parsley, tomatoes, onion, mint, and cooked bulgur.
5. Dress it up: Drizzle with fresh lemon juice and olive oil.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
6. Chill and serve: For best flavor, chill the tabouli for at least 30 minutes before serving.
Tabouli: More Than Just a Salad
Tabouli is incredibly versatile. It can be enjoyed on its own, served as a side dish, or used as a filling for pita bread. It's also a great way to use up fresh herbs from your garden.
Why not get creative with your tabouli? Try adding chopped cucumber, feta cheese, or even a sprinkle of pomegranate seeds for a burst of color and flavor.
